Abraham Darby I owned an iron works at Coalbrookdale in Shropshire. His iron works made everything from domestic pots to the huge iron cylinders needed for Newcomen's steam engine. In 1709, when he was 31 years old, Darby developed a new process for smelting iron. This new process made pig iron, and it used coke instead of charcoal.

Pig iron is an intermediate product of the iron industry, also known as crude iron, which is obtained by smelting iron ore in a blast furnace.Pig iron has a very high carbon content, typically 3.8–4.7%, along with silica and other constituents of dross, which makes it very brittle and not useful directly as a material except for limited applications.. The more advanced way to smelt iron is in a blast furnace. A blast furnace is charged with iron ore, charcoal or coke (coke is charcoal made from coal) and limestone (CaCO 3 ). Huge quantities of air blast in at the bottom of the furnace, and the calcium in the limestone combines with the silicates to form slag.

Smelting is a process of applying heat to ore in order to extract a base metal.It is a form of extractive metallurgy.It is used to extract many metals from their ores, including silver, iron, copper, and other base metals.Smelting uses heat and a chemical reducing agent to decompose the ore, driving off other elements as gases or slag and leaving the metal base behind.

The US iron and steel industry has paralleled the industry in other countries in technological developments. In the 1800s, the US switched from charcoal to coke in ore smelting, adopted the Bessemer process, and saw the rise of very large integrated steel mills.In the 20th century, the US industry successively adopted the open hearth furnace, then the basic oxygen steelmaking process.

In the primary steelmaking step, liquid iron is converted into steel by the basic oxygen furnace (BOF) process, or by melting scrap steel or direct reduced iron (DRI) in an electric arc furnace. Secondary steelmaking is a refining process in which alloying metals are added and impurities are removed.
Wrought iron is no longer commercially produced. The last wrought iron facility shut down in 1969. In the 1960s the price of steel production was dropping due to recycling and even using the Aston process wrought iron production was a labor intensive process.
